Abstract

1294133 Reciprocating pumps for liquids and gases UNITED KINGDOM ATOMIC ENERGY AUTHORITY 13 Jan 1970 [15 Jan 1969] 2509/69 Headings F1A and F1N In a pump for injecting amounts of radioactive fluid into a fluid stream, the pump piston 20 is actuated by a spring-loaded plunger 27. Piston 20 is mounted in a cylinder 14 in block 10 and is biased outwardly by a spring 23; escape of radio-active fluid is prevented by a phosphorbronze bellows 22 between block 10 and a flange 21 on the piston. Plunger 27 passes through a plate 25 and is screwed through a disc 33, and is inwardly biased by a spring 31 between plate 25 and a flange 28 on the plunger. To operate the pump, disc 33 is rotated until plunger 27 is raised so that a pin 38 engages a slot 39 in the plunger; this compresses spring 31, the compression may be varied by axial adjustment of plate 25, and piston 20 moves under the action of spring 23 allowing the cylinder to be filled with tracer fluid from the reservoir 42. The disc is then further rotated to determine the stroke of the piston. On releasing pin 38 spring 31 reasserts itself and the piston drives fluid from the cylinder through a one way valve 16 into a fluid stream in conduit 17.
